Techniques and Themes in Victorian Landscapes

These paintings frequently employed atmospheric perspective, delicate light effects, and layered textures to evoke mood and depth. Themes ranged from pastoral tranquility to dramatic stormy skies, reflecting both the beauty and power of the environment. Many works also subtly incorporated symbolism, using nature to explore human emotions, memory, and the passage of time, making each piece a layered narrative beyond mere scenery.
